i'm not suggesting you shouldn't go to the hospital if you need to...but i experience was horribleeeee chest pains from gas. i had to make myself burp for the first week to feel better. especially after drinking and when laying down. i was short of breath walking around and randomly started my period which still hasn't frickin ended. it's like a marathon period. i was on the pill for like 5 years but had to switch to depo provera for the surgery, so random periods could be due to the shot or hormonal changes due to weight loss (i lost 28 pounds in 3 weeks-surgery 8/4). i also didn't have a bm for almost a week, and even then (tmi) it wasn't solid. probably because i wasn;t eating solids. if u had surgery 8/22 there's still a normal level of pain for the first week. they told me if my temp spiked, i had a severe pain in my leg, or had severe abdominal pain to go to the hospital. hope you feel better!

Okay you just had surgery. Are you just going through the list of possible outcomes or are you really having those types of symptoms? Are you taking your lortab (liquid pain reliever)? Using Gasx? Try a heating pad over your abdomen for a short time.
For the other end, you are only on liquids so I wouldn't expect a bm. Have some warm tea. But if you really think you are constipated glycerine suppositories work fast. They look like tiny enema bottles.
But geez, if you really think there is something wrong, call your doctor or go to the emergency.
